Guru Meditation Error: Core 1 panic'ed (StoreProhibited). Exception was unhandled.re 1 register dump:
PC : 0x400897e8 PS : 0x00060130 A0 : 0x800db65b A1 : 0x3ffcb240
A2 : 0x00000148 A3 : 0x3ffcb2bc A4 : 0x00000003 A5 : 0x0000ff00
A6 : 0x00ff0000 A7 : 0xff000000 A8 : 0x00000000 A9 : 0x00000148
A10 : 0x00000030 A11 : 0x00000000 A12 : 0x00000001 A13 : 0x3ffc4544
A14 : 0x00000000 A15 : 0x3ffd809c SAR : 0x00000017 EXCCAUSE: 0x0000001d
EXCVADDR: 0x00000148 LBEG : 0x40089d19 LEND : 0x40089d29 LCOUNT : 0xffffffff
Backtrace: 0x400897e5:0x3ffcb240 0x400db658:0x3ffcb260 0x400db762:0x3ffcb280 0x400d2f9e:0x3ffcb2a0 0x400d327b:0x3ffcb2f0 0x400d5129:0x3ffcb390 0x400dcb75:0x3ffcb3b0
arduino 沒有直觀的調試工具,但一起發布的esp32庫帶有簡單調試工具,可以定位源碼
第一步。找到直接電腦上安裝的目錄,找到工具位置
C:UsersAdministrator>cd C:UsersAdministratorAppDataLocalArduino15packagesesp32toolsriscv32-esp-elf-gccesp-2021r2-patch5-8.4.0bin
第二步:C:UsersAdministratorAppDataLocalArduino15packagesesp32toolsxtensa-esp32s3-elf-gccesp-2021r2-patch5-8.4.0bin>xtensa-esp32s3-elf-addr2line -pfiaC -e D:temparduinosketches6ED08B49E4940DB8904DF69A9D157172GPS_SIM.ino.elf
0x400897e8
輸入完整后回車,就回給出源碼中的位置。命令格式是 xtensa-esp32s3-elf-addr2line -pfiaC -e build/PROJECT.elf ADDRESS
Backtrace 里的地址就是,也可以是PC的,反正多試幾個地址。
審核編輯 黃宇
-
調試
+關注
關注
7文章
607瀏覽量
34530 -
源碼
+關注
關注
8文章
668瀏覽量
30153 -
ESP32
+關注
關注
20文章
1007瀏覽量
18848
發布評論請先 登錄
樂鑫ESP32調試Wi-Fi常用調試API

ESP32 JLink調試報錯如何解決?
使用藍牙5加密狗,ESP32在與PC配對后直接崩潰了怎么解決?
在Zephyr v2.6.0下如何搭建esp32的編譯調試環境?
esp32和arduino的區別,esp32能否替代arduino
淺談Zephyr ESP32 wifi如何使用
嵌入式Linux應用崩潰調試-難以追蹤的棧信息

ESP32 開發之旅① 走進ESP32的世界 安裝開發環境

ESP32 SDIO 使用教程

ESP32 AUDIO OV2640攝像頭 音頻調試日記

ESP32 PWM驅動電機

【AI技術支持】ESP32無線Wi-Fi常用調試API

評論